#29c99f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#29c99f is composed of 16.1% red, 78.8%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.9%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 164.3 degrees, a saturation of 66.1% and a lightness of 47.5%. #29c99f color hex could be obtained by blending #52ffff with #00933f.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

Shades and Tints of #29c99f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010504 is the darkest color, while #f4fdfb is the lightest one.
